Thomas Lester Tryon (January 14, 1926 โ September 4, 1991) was an American actor and novelist. Description above from the Wikipedia article Tom Tryon, licensed under CC-BY-SA,full list of contributors on Wikipedia.
Born: January 14, 1926 in Hartford, Connecticut, USA
Died: September 4, 1991 (age 65)
